系统性红斑狼与儿科患者自身免疫性甲状腺功能障碍之间的关联:一个单一中心的经验
Radwa Ahmed Shamma1, Hend Mehawed Soliman1, Walaa Abdelfattah2
1Pediatrics Department, Faculty of Medicine, Cairo University, Cairo, Egypt.
Italian journal of pediatrics
|September 3, 2024
概括
甲状腺功能障碍在患有系统性红斑狼 (SLE) 的埃及儿童中很常见. 疾病的持续时间,而不是活动,与甲状腺抗体相关,这表明这些患者定期进行甲状腺查.

背景情况:
- 与一般人群相比,全身性红斑狼 (SLE) 患者的甲状腺疾病患病率更高.
- 调查导致SLE埃及儿童甲状腺功能障碍的免疫因素至关重要.
- 了解甲状腺问题与儿科SLE疾病过程/严重程度之间的关系至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 为了评估埃及SLE儿童的甲状腺功能障碍.
- 评估免疫因素在这些甲状腺功能障碍中的作用.
- 确定甲状腺功能障碍与儿童SLE临床表现之间的相关性.
主要方法:
- 一项横截面的观察性研究包括了50名被诊断患有SLE的儿童和青少年.
- 对所有参与者进行了全面的体检和病史.
- 甲状腺功能概况,抗甲状腺球蛋白 (Anti-TG) 和抗甲状腺过氧化酶 (anti-TPO) 抗体使用酶相关免疫吸收试验 (ELISA) 进行测量.
主要成果:
- 在50名儿科SLE患者中,甲状腺功能障碍在64% (32/50) 患者中被发现.
- 常见的功能障碍包括甲状腺疾病综合征 (38%),明显的甲状腺功能障碍 (20%) 和亚临床甲状腺功能障碍 (6%).
- 观察到疾病持续时间和自由甲状腺素 (FT4) 水平 (p=0.007),以及抗TG和抗TPO抗体 (p=0.015,p=0.028) 之间存在显著的负相关性.
结论:
- 甲状腺功能障碍在青少年系统性红斑狼 (JSLE) 中是可以识别的.
- 疾病持续时间,而不是疾病活性,与JSLE患者的甲状腺抗体有显著的相关性.
- 对于被诊断患有JSLE的儿童,建议定期进行甲状腺功能和抗体检测.

Autoimmune diseases are a group of disorders in which the body's immune system mistakenly attacks its own cells, tissues, and organs. This results from an overactive immune response against substances and tissues normally present in the body. Low blood levels of the thyroid hormones — triiodothyronine (T3) and thyroxine (T4) — signal the hypothalamus to release the thyrotropin-releasing hormone (TRH). TRH then reaches the pituitary gland and stimulates the release of thyroid-stimulating hormone(TSH) into the bloodstream.
